Understanding Zentel and its Active Ingredient
Zentel is a brand name for the medication containing albendazole, an antiparasitic agent belonging to the benzimidazole class of drugs. It is used to treat a variety of infections caused by parasitic worms, also known as helminths. The medication is available in different formulations, including tablets and suspensions, and is prescribed by a doctor based on the specific infection and patient profile.
The Science Behind How Zentel Works
Albendazole functions by disrupting the parasite's cellular metabolism, ultimately leading to its demise. The primary mechanism of action is its ability to inhibit tubulin polymerization in the parasitic cells, which results in the loss of their cytoplasmic microtubules.
This loss of cellular structure leads to a cascade of metabolic failures within the worm's body:
- Energy Depletion: Microtubules are essential for the parasite to absorb glucose, which is its main energy source. By inhibiting this process, Zentel causes the parasite's glycogen stores to be depleted.
- Metabolic Disruption: At high concentrations, albendazole can also inhibit other key metabolic pathways, further weakening the parasite.
- Immobilization and Death: The depletion of energy causes the parasite to become immobilized and eventually die.
This mechanism is effective against the eggs, larvae, and adult forms of susceptible helminths.
Primary Uses of ZENTEL Tablet
Zentel is indicated for both intestinal and systemic (tissue-based) helminth infections. The approach to treatment varies significantly depending on the type and location of the parasitic infection.
Treatment of Intestinal Parasites
For many common intestinal worm infections, Zentel is highly effective and may require a short course of treatment. Common infections where Zentel may be used include:
- Pinworm (Enterobius vermicularis).
- Roundworm (Ascaris lumbricoides).
- Hookworm (Ancylostoma duodenale, Necator americanus).
- Whipworm (Trichuris trichiura).
- Tapeworm (Taenia spp., Hymenolepis nana): Infections with tapeworms generally require treatment over several days.
- Threadworm (Strongyloides stercoralis): This is typically treated over several consecutive days.
- Giardiasis in children: In some cases, Zentel is used for Giardia infections in children aged 2 to 12 over a multi-day period.
Management of Systemic Helminth Infections
For more complex, tissue-based infections, a longer and higher-level course of Zentel may be required. These conditions include:
- Cystic Echinococcosis (Hydatid Disease): Caused by dog tapeworm larvae, Zentel is used in cases where surgery is not possible or to supplement surgical intervention.
- Alveolar Echinococcosis: A more aggressive form of echinococcosis, often requiring prolonged treatment.
- Neurocysticercosis: An infection of the central nervous system caused by pork tapeworm larvae. Treatment with Zentel requires careful medical supervision and may involve simultaneous use of steroids to manage inflammatory reactions.
Important Considerations Before Taking Zentel
Administration
How Zentel is taken is crucial for its effectiveness and safety. For intestinal infections, it is sometimes taken without food, while for systemic infections, it is often taken with a fatty meal to enhance absorption. The tablets can be chewed, crushed, or swallowed whole. A healthcare provider will determine the correct regimen based on the patient's condition, weight, and age.
Comparison of Zentel vs. Mebendazole
Both Zentel (albendazole) and Mebendazole are benzimidazole anthelmintics, but they differ in their indications, efficacy against certain worms, and use.
Feature | Zentel (Albendazole) | Mebendazole |
---|---|---|
Spectrum of Action | Broad-spectrum, treats a wide range of intestinal and systemic parasites. | Primarily for intestinal parasites like pinworm, roundworm, and whipworm. |
Efficacy | Generally more effective than Mebendazole against hookworm infections. | Highly effective against pinworm and roundworm, but less so for hookworm. |
Absorption | Poor oral absorption, significantly increased with a fatty meal. | Poorly absorbed orally. |
Treatment Regimen | May be a short course for intestinal worms; requires long-term cycles for systemic infections. | Often a short course for intestinal worms. |
Systemic Infections | Treats tissue infections like neurocysticercosis and hydatid disease. | Generally not used for systemic infections. |
Potential Side Effects and Drug Interactions
While generally well-tolerated, Zentel can cause side effects. Common side effects include headache, nausea, vomiting, abdominal pain, and dizziness. Prolonged treatment for systemic infections requires careful monitoring, as more serious side effects can occur.
Serious side effects associated with prolonged use can include:
- Bone marrow suppression, leading to low blood cell counts.
- Significant elevation of liver enzymes and hepatotoxicity.
- Neurological symptoms (e.g., seizures) in patients with neurocysticercosis, caused by the inflammatory response to dying parasites in the brain.
Zentel's effectiveness can also be affected by other medications. Plasma levels of its active metabolite can be increased by cimetidine, dexamethasone, and praziquantel. Conversely, levels can be reduced by drugs like phenytoin and carbamazepine.
Who Should Avoid ZENTEL?
Zentel is contraindicated in several groups of people due to safety concerns. These include:
- Pregnant women: The medication has been shown to be teratogenic in animal studies and is contraindicated during pregnancy. Women of childbearing age should use effective contraception during and for a period after treatment.
- Breastfeeding women: Albendazole can pass into breast milk, so breastfeeding should be discontinued during treatment and for a period afterward.
- Individuals with hypersensitivity: Anyone with a known allergy to albendazole or other benzimidazole derivatives should not take Zentel.
- Patients with liver disease: The medication is metabolized by the liver, so patients with liver impairment require careful evaluation and monitoring.
